Princes Risborough
The Princes Risborough Local Community Area has a population of over 25,000 comprising of nine parishes: Bledlow-cum-Saunderton, Great and Little Hampden, Longwick-cum-Ilmer, Hughenden, Lacey Green, Princes Risborough, Great and Little Kimble, Ellesborough and Bradenham. The two main centres within the area are Princes Risborough and Monks Risborough although the key urban areas of Wycombe, Aylesbury and Thame also provide important services. The A4010 passes through area linking Wycombe with Aylesbury and the A4129 links Princes Risborough with Thame.

Transport Matters event
This event gave the public the opportunity to make comments on the AAP and transport in the local area. The main issues raised are as follows:
- The need for better public transport links i.e. with the train station and bus routes
- Issues of safety on rural roads due to speeding cars
- Congestion on A4010
These comments and concerns have been passed on to the relevant teams within the Transportation Service, These teams will take the comments into consideration and take action where appropriate.
